Dr. Kasun Hewage is a Full Professor in the School of Engineering at the University of British Columbia’s Okanagan campus, where he holds the FortisBC Smart Energy Chair and serves as Associate Director of the UBC Clean Energy Research Centre. He directs the Life Cycle Management Laboratory, Canada’s only dedicated facility in this field. With a PhD in Project Management from the University of Calgary and a BScEng from the University of Moratuwa, his multidisciplinary expertise spans infrastructure sustainability, energy systems, and construction optimization.
His research integrates lifecycle thinking across four key domains:
- Building Performance Enhancement: Energy efficiency retrofits and emissions reduction
- Clean Technology: Renewable energy integration and waste-to-energy solutions
- Policy Implementation: BC Energy STEP Code adoption frameworks
- Smart Grids: Electric vehicles for demand-side management
His scholarly work emphasizes practical applications, with recent publications exploring blockchain-enabled supply chains, machine learning for energy retrofits, hydrogen infrastructure, and flood-resilient urban design. Research consistently addresses decarbonization, circular economy principles, and climate adaptation in built environments.
Honors include fellowships with the Engineering Institute of Canada (FEIC) and Canadian Society for Civil Engineering (FCSCE). As graduate supervisor, he mentors emerging researchers in sustainable infrastructure development. His industry collaborations with FortisBC, municipalities, and energy firms have yielded decision-support tools for low-carbon transitions.
